Chocolate Lover's Cake

This recipe is from Baking Made Simple and has been slightly modified for our tastes. It is simple to make, but it does take a while to put together.


Cake:
¾ c butter or margarine – at room temp
6 sq. of semi-sweet chocolate
4 eggs (separated)
¾ c sugar
1/3 c flour

Glaze:
5 tbsp margarine – room temp
10 sq of semi-sweet chocolate

Preheat oven to 350°F. Grease 9” sprinform pan and line.
1. melt butter and chocolate in pan over low heat (or in microwave), set aside when melted
2. In medium bowl, beat egg whites with salt until stiff peaks form (about 3 or 4 minutes). Set aside.
3. In medium bowl, beat egg yolks and sugar until light yellow and ribbony (about 3 minutes).
4. When light yellow, add chocolate mixture from step 1 into egg yolk mixture and continue to beat until well blended. Add flour slowly while continuing to blend.
5. When egg yolk mixture is well blended, fold in egg whites until just blended.
6. Pour mixture into prepared pan.
7. Bake at 350 degrees for 30 minutes (toothpick will NOT come out clean). Remove cake from oven.
8. Run knife around cake edges and set on wire rack to cool for 15 minutes.
9. Remove cake from pan after 15 minutes and let cool completely (about 1 – 2 hrs).
10. In a small saucepan or in microwave, melt the 10 chocolate squares and butter together until smooth. Spread warm glaze over cooled cake and let set for 1 – 2 hrs.
